Pop Up Museum- Celebrating Oddness!
It’s a show-and-tell event for adults and the theme is Celebrating Oddness. Find an object, a photograph, or write a poem that describes something odd that you’ve discovered in your travels or an odd event that has happened in your life. Perhaps there’s something odd about yourself that you admire. Feature your item at the Odd Fellows Hall in Marlow on Sunday, February 5, 2017 from 2pm-3pm as part of a free and unique Pop Up Museum event. What’s a Pop Up Museum? It’s a special one-hour exhibit created by YOU. Display your item. Share your odd story. Look at other people’s items? Listen to their odd stories. Have fun. It’s that easy! Participants will bring their item home at the end of the event. Pop Up Museum-Celebrating Oddness! is co-hosted by the Marlow Historical Society and the Historical Society of Cheshire County; both work to communicate local history by exhibiting historic objects, photographs, and documents.
